Coding Notes
Includes
Conditions included under this code
- encounter for examination for medicolegal reasons
- This category is to be used when a person without a diagnosis is suspected of having an abnormal condition, without signs or symptoms, which requires study, but after examination and observation, is ruled-out. This category is also for use for administrative and legal observation status.
Child Codes (8)
Z04.1Encounter for exam and obs following transport accident
Z04.2Encounter for exam and observation following work accident
Z04.3Encounter for exam and observation following oth accident
Z04.4Encounter for exam and observation following alleged rape
Z04.6Encntr for general psychiatric exam, requested by authority
Z04.7Encounter for exam and obs following alleged physical abuse
Z04.8Encounter for examination and observation for oth reasons
Z04.9Encounter for examination and observation for unsp reason

What chapter is Z04 in?
Z04 is in Chapter 22: Factors Influencing Health Status and Contact With Health Services (codes Z00-Z99).
What codes cannot be used with Z04?
Z04 has Excludes1 notes indicating codes that cannot be used together with it, including: examinations related to pregnancy and reproduction (Z30-Z36, Z39.-).
